Title: Masatoshi Okuyama: Innovator in Video Display Technology
Introduction
Masatoshi Okuyama is a notable inventor based in Mie, Japan. He has made significant contributions to the field of video display technology, holding a total of 4 patents. His innovative designs have influenced the way audio and visual devices are integrated.
Latest Patents
One of Okuyama's latest patents is a video display device that features a video display panel enclosed in a case. This device includes an audio component arranged near the display panel, which is designed to linearly arrange multiple speakers. The sound emitting hole corresponds to an opening in the audio device, allowing sound to be emitted effectively. Another significant patent involves a loudspeaker that consists of a back panel with several thin loudspeakers mounted on it. This design allows for a thin-type loudspeaker with an aspect ratio of 6 or higher, enhancing the overall audio experience.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Okuyama has worked with prominent companies such as Panasonic Corporation and Matsushita Electric Industrial Co., Ltd. His work in these organizations has allowed him to develop and refine his innovative ideas in audio and video technology.
